How can a neurotransmitter be both excitatory and inhibitory?

How can a neurotransmitter be both excitatory and inhibitory? Some neurotransmitters, such as acetylcholine and dopamine, can create both excitatory and inhibitory effects depending upon the type of receptors that are present.
